Tough year for ZSE

zseHARARE - This year will be a very difficult year for the Zimbabwe Stock Exchange (ZSE) judging by the way things have gone during the first few days of operation, Bart Mswaka, Chief Executive of Renaissance Securities (Private) Limited, has predicted.

He said the fact that we are now “not using the worthless Zimbabwe dollar” meant that few people could come onto the bourse.

Meanwhile, the ZSE says it is going full throttle to try and teach Zimbabweans about how the stock exchange and investment operates.

Securities Commission of Zimbabwe (SECZ) Chief Executive, Alban Chirume, said his association would embark on a massive campaign to educate the public on how they can participate on the stock market given their “subdued interest” in investing.
